当前位置: 代码迷 >> Web前端 >> jquery挟制覆盖属性的方式
  详细解决方案

jquery挟制覆盖属性的方式

热度:11   发布时间:2012-11-23 22:54:33.0
jquery强制覆盖属性的方式

a. 页面上有一个h4标签;

b. 此h4标签已经被外链css定义了color, 并且color中用了!important;

c. 无权限对外部CSS进行修改

2. 需求
点击h4, 换color颜色, 再点击, 返回原始颜色

3. 解决方法如下:
jquery可以使用cssText,如果直接使用css属性是不行的,此例子虽小,但是在这个地方备份一下。


$("#tnNameSuffix").next().children().css("cssText","color:black !important");

  相关解决方案